The Laureus World Sports Awards is putting together a serious competition that may be even more heated than the NBA Final between the Cavs and the Warriors or the stiff competition at the 2016 Rio Olympic Games. Laureus announced the nominees for seven of the categories for the Laureus World Sports Awards held in Monaco on February 14.

The organization shined the spotlight of some of the most renowned sports moments of the year and the incredible athletes that made them happen.

In the Sportsman of the Year category, it's going to be a tight race with Stephen Curry and LeBron James going up against Olympic gold medal winners Usain Bolt, Mo Farah and Andy Murray and soccer phenom Cristiano Ronaldo.

Laureus World Sportsman of the Year Award

Usain Bolt

Stephen Curry

Mo Farah

LeBron James

Andy Murray

Cristiano Ronaldo

Laureus World Sportswoman of the Year Award

Simone Biles

Allyson Felix

Angelique Kerber

Katie Ledecky

Elaine Thompson

Laura Kenny

Laureus World Team of the Year Award

Brazil Men's Olympic Football Team

Cleveland Cavaliers

Chicago Cubs

Mercedes AMG Petronas

Portugal Men's Football Team

Real Madrid

Laureus World Breakthrough of the Year Award

Almaz Ayana

Fiji Men's Rugby Sevens Team

Iceland Men's Football Team

Leicester City

Nico Rosberg

Wayde van Niekerk

Laureus World Comeback of the Year Award

Ruth Beitia

Michael Phelps

Juan Martin del Potro

Fabienne St Louis

Nick Skelton

Aksel Lund Svindal

Laureus World Sportsperson of the Year with a Disability Award

Ihar Boki

Omara Durand

Marcel Hug

Sophie Pascoe

Siamand Rahman

Beatrice Vio

Laureus World Action Sportsperson of the Year Award

Rachel Atherton

Pedro Barros

John John Florence

Chloe Kim

Kelly Sildaru

Tyler Wright
